About Job Discrimination Law in Casablanca, Morocco

Job Discrimination in Casablanca, Morocco refers to unjust and unfair treatment of individuals in the workplace based on certain protected characteristics, such as race, religion, gender, disability, national origin, or age. It is essential to understand the applicable laws and regulations to protect your rights and fight against job discrimination.

Local Laws Overview

In Casablanca, Morocco, several laws protect individuals from job discrimination:

  • The Moroccan Labor Code prohibits job discrimination based on race, religion, gender, disability, or any other protected characteristic.
  • The Constitution of Morocco guarantees equal rights, opportunities, and treatment for all individuals.
  • The Moroccan Courts play a crucial role in addressing job discrimination cases and enforcing relevant legal provisions.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: What should I do if I believe I have been a victim of job discrimination?

A1: If you believe you have experienced job discrimination, it is important to gather evidence, such as emails, witnesses, or any other relevant documents. Consult with a lawyer who specializes in employment law to discuss your case and determine the best course of action.

Q2: Can an employer discriminate against me during the hiring process?

A2: No, employers in Casablanca, Morocco are prohibited from discriminating against applicants based on protected characteristics. If you believe you were not hired due to discrimination, consult with a lawyer to discuss your options.

Q3: What remedies can I seek if I win a job discrimination case?

A3: If your job discrimination case is successful, you may be entitled to remedies that can include compensation for lost wages, emotional distress, reinstatement to your previous position, or the implementation of policies to prevent further discrimination.

Q4: How long do I have to file a job discrimination complaint?

A4: The time limit for filing a job discrimination complaint can vary depending on the specific circumstances and the applicable laws. It is crucial to consult with a lawyer as soon as possible to understand the applicable deadlines and preserve your rights.

Q5: Can I file a job discrimination complaint anonymously?

A5: While it is generally recommended to pursue job discrimination complaints openly, you can discuss your concerns and options with a lawyer who can provide advice on anonymous reporting if applicable.
